Are there any UDFs out there that allow me to create a category for compiled script in the Windows Event Viewer in the event that my scripts set and error levels or var$ data maybe. DarkMatter Posted March 25, 2008 Share Posted March 25, 2008 This is probably not what you want but you could do something like this: Func LogEvent($strLocation, $strType, $IntID, $strSource, $strEventMessage) Local $CheckEventViewer = RegRead("H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\CurrentControlSet\Services\EventLog\YOURENTRY","EVENTVIEWERNAME") If Not $CheckEventViewer Then RegWrite("H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SYSTEM\ControlSet001\Services\EventLog\YOURENTRY","EVENTVIEWERNAME","REG_DWORD","1") EndIf Sleep(200) RunWait("EVENTCREATE /T " & $strType & " /ID " & $IntID & " /L " & $strLocation & " /SO " & $strSource & " /D " & CHR(34) & $strEventMessage & CHR(34),@SystemDir,@SW_HIDE) EndFunc The above function will check to make sure that event viewer entry is there and if it is it will log everything you specify within that event viewer log.
